Most common Toyota Hi-lux 4x4 diesel MOT faults

These are the faults and advisories recorded most often across Toyota Hi-lux 4x4 diesel MOT tests:

  1. Parking brake: efficiency below requirements (3.7.B.7) (33 times)
  2. Fuel pipe/s corroded (23 times)
  3. Offside Rear fog lamp not working (1.3.2b) (22 times)
  4. Front Brake pad(s) wearing thin (3.5.1g) (22 times)
  5. Offside Front wheel bearing has slight play (2.5.A.3c) (19 times)
  6. Nearside Front wheel bearing has slight play (2.5.A.3c) (17 times)
  7. Exhaust emits an excessive level of metered smoke for a non-turbo charged engine (7.4.B.3b) (17 times)
  8. Offside Rear Brake pipe excessively corroded (3.6.B.2c) (16 times)
  9. Nearside Front position lamp(s) not working (1.1.A.3b) (15 times)
  10. Oil leak (15 times)
  11. Offside Front Drag link end ball joint has excessive play (2.2.B.1f) (14 times)
  12. Windscreen washer provides insufficient washer liquid (8.2.3) (13 times)
  13. Rear Drag link end ball joint has excessive play (2.2.B.1f) (13 times)
  14. Offside Front Brake pipe excessively corroded (3.6.B.2c) (13 times)
  15. Offside Rear Tyre worn close to the legal limit (4.1.E.1) (12 times)

Toyota Hi-lux 4x4 diesel reliability FAQ

Across 5,291 Toyota Hi-lux 4x4 diesel vehicles in our MOT data, 65% pass the MOT (a 35% failure rate), with about 2.5 faults or advisories recorded per test.

The most frequently recorded Toyota Hi-lux 4x4 diesel MOT issues are: Parking brake: efficiency below requirements (3.7.B.7); Fuel pipe/s corroded; Offside Rear fog lamp not working (1.3.2b).

The typical Toyota Hi-lux 4x4 diesel in our data has covered around 140,383 miles.
